Stress Relief: The Science Behind Menthol

Menthol, the cooling compound found in peppermint tea, has been studied extensively for its stress-relieving properties. When consumed, menthol activates cold receptors in our mouths and noses, triggering a response that not only provides a refreshing sensation but also stimulates the release of endorphins, our body's natural mood elevators. This dual action helps to reduce feelings of anxiety and promote a sense of calm.
Research suggests that menthol can interact with certain neurotransmitters in the brain associated with stress and relaxation, such as serotonin and norepinephrine. By modulating these chemical messengers, peppermint tea can help lower blood pressure and heart rate, further contributing to a state of tranquility. This science-backed mechanism makes peppermint tea an excellent natural remedy for those seeking relief from everyday stress.
Aromatherapy Benefits of Peppermint Leaves

Peppermint tea offers more than just a refreshing taste; its aroma holds powerful therapeutic properties, making it a game-changer in stress relief and relaxation. The key lies in the essential oils found within the leaves, which have been used for centuries in aromatherapy practices. When brewed into a cup of tea, these oils provide a sensory experience that calms the mind and soothes the body.
The menthol compound in peppermint is renowned for its ability to reduce stress hormones and create a sense of tranquility. Simply inhaling the steam from a cup of hot peppermint tea can open up nasal passages, promote better breathing, and induce a state of relaxation. This natural aromatherapy benefit, coupled with the comforting warmth of the beverage, makes peppermint tea an ideal companion for unwinding after a long day or navigating stressful situations.
